How Does a Proxy Server Differ from a Packet Filtering Firewall?
Proxy Server vs. Packet Filtering Firewall
Organizations can restrict access to their networks with the use of packet-filtering firewalls and proxy servers. A proxy server and a packet-filtering firewall are not the same thing; they both sit between devices and networks and offer different degrees of protection against security concerns.
An intermediary that serves as a gateway between a user's device and the open internet is known as a proxy server. It functions by receiving connection requests, forwarding them, and then providing the necessary data. By using an anonymous network in place of a device's real Internet Protocol (IP) address, a proxy server effectively conceals the user's IP address from other users. Additionally, the proxy server offers caching, which reduces server load and improves latency by storing users' previously searched webpages.
A software program called a packet-filtering firewall keeps unwanted access out. The network firewall establishes access control rules on both networks while it is positioned between them. The firewall allows data packets to enter networks by determining whether or not permission should be granted. In the Open Systems Interconnection (OSI) paradigm, a firewall functions at the network layer, protecting data before it is delivered via encryption.
Proxy servers and packet-filtering firewalls differ from one another in a number of ways. The fact that a proxy server links devices to servers is a crucial distinction between it and packet-filtering firewalls. By using it, users of the internet can view streaming services from other countries while maintaining their anonymity and avoiding regional content limitations. In contrast, network traffic is monitored and filtered by packet-filtering firewalls, which shield users from dangerous traffic such as malware.
Additionally, a proxy server is frequently seen as a component of a firewall, which blocks connections and access from outside sources. More like a middleman, the proxy creates connections between users and networks.
The placement of a proxy server and a firewall is another important distinction. The packet-filtering firewall is situated at the network layer, whereas the proxy server is at the application layer.
Choosing Between a Proxy Server and a Packet Filtering Firewall
The goals of the user or organization will determine whether to use a packet-filtering firewall or a proxy server.
When to Use a Proxy Server
In order to give a user's computer an additional degree of security, proxy servers are essential. They are configured using firewalls or web filters, which shield devices from online dangers like viruses. Moreover, users can conceal or disguise their location and prevent their online activities from being monitored by hackers by using a proxy server. They can be used by businesses to manage website access, conserve bandwidth, and balance internet traffic.
A proxy server receives a request from a user who is looking for a website on the internet. In order to conserve bandwidth, the proxy server looks through the cache for the request and returns it if it is. The proxy will use the internet to create the webpage if it is not already in the cache, after which it will be stored there. This implies that a proxy server can be utilized as a storage device for user browsing history and online activities.
Proxy servers are in handy for people who wish to access services that are restricted in their home nation because of this. Proxy servers can also be used to block access to particular websites, conceal a user's IP address from online fraudsters, and enhance network performance by caching website requests.
When to Use a Packet Filtering Firewall
Control policies or rules are used by a packet-filtering firewall to determine which data packets should be allowed or prohibited from entering a network. An access control list (ACL), created by a network administrator, controls this and includes IP queries, IP addresses, and allowed or forbidden port numbers.
Firewalls can therefore be used to watch over and encrypt both inbound and outbound traffic. Additionally, they restrict dangers like Trojan horses from assaulting computer files and harming a network by preventing attackers from obtaining unauthorized access to a network. Keylogging, which tracks user keystrokes in order to steal user passwords and internet logins, is another risk that a firewall helps lower.
